The Land Rover Range Rover, often simply referred to as the Range Rover, is a flagship luxury SUV renowned for its blend of refined comfort and off-road capability. Manufactured by the British automaker Land Rover, a subsidiary of Jaguar Land Rover, it has established a reputation since its debut in 1970 for combining sophisticated design with rugged performance. The latest models feature advanced terrain response systems, luxurious interiors, and powerful engine options, making it a versatile choice for both city driving and challenging terrains. With a history rooted in innovation and durability, the Range Rover continues to set standards in the luxury SUV segment, appealing to those seeking a vehicle that offers both prestige and practicality.
